What are the steps in fire and water restoration in Raleigh?

Fire and water restoration in Raleigh begins with securing the property and assessing the damage. Professionals then extract water, dry affected areas using specialized equipment, and clean soot and smoke residue from all surfaces. Comprehensive deodorization and any necessary reconstruction are performed to return the property to its pre-loss condition.

What is smoke fire damage in Raleigh, and how is it handled?

Smoke fire damage in Raleigh refers to the residue and odor left by smoke after a fire, which can penetrate porous materials and cause corrosion. Professionals handle this by using specialized cleaning agents to remove soot and applying advanced deodorization techniques to neutralize odors, ensuring a safe and healthy environment.

How is smoke and fire damage cleaned up in Raleigh?

Smoke and fire damage in Raleigh is cleaned up by first securing the property and removing debris. Professionals then meticulously clean all surfaces affected by smoke and soot using specialized agents. Water extraction and drying are performed if fire suppression water caused damage. The final stages involve comprehensive deodorization and any necessary repairs to restore the property.
